On 5/20/10, Igor Stasenko <[email protected]> wrote: > Hello, > > i just thought, that in order to get down to a minimal kernel image, > it would be nice to move all Morphic globals into a shared pool. > > Things like, World, ActiveWorld > could be placed into a MorphicPool class. > > Then we can make an easy transition > 1. add this pool to classes which using that global & recompile them > > 2. for classes, which should have no dependency from Morphic, > use a messages like > > Object >> currentWorld > ^ (Smalltalk at: #MorphicPool ifAbsent: [ self error: 'bummer' ]) > currentWorld . > > Then, i hope, you can unload the Morphic using MC and it will leave no > trace in an image (or at least less trace than usual ;). > > Same could be applied to Graphics package (to get rid a Display global) > > -- > Best regards, > Igor Stasenko AKA sig.
